The Rise of Dual Transmission Cars in India: Exploring Automatic and Manual Options

The Indian automotive landscape is witnessing a significant shift towards dual transmission cars, offering both automatic and manual gearbox options. This trend reflects the evolving preferences of Indian car buyers who are seeking a blend of convenience and control.

Why Dual Transmission Cars are Gaining Popularity?

  • Convenience of Automatic Transmission⁚ Automatic transmissions offer a smoother and more effortless driving experience, particularly in congested urban environments. They eliminate the need for manual gear shifts, reducing driver fatigue and enhancing comfort.
  • Control of Manual Transmission⁚ Manual transmissions provide drivers with greater control over the vehicle’s performance and fuel efficiency. They allow for precise gear changes, enabling drivers to optimize engine power and minimize fuel consumption.
  • Catering to Diverse Needs⁚ By offering both automatic and manual options, car manufacturers cater to a wider range of customer preferences. This allows buyers to choose the transmission that best suits their driving style and lifestyle.

Exploring the Benefits of Each Transmission Type

Automatic Transmission⁚

  • Ease of Driving⁚ Automatic transmissions eliminate the need for manual gear changes, making driving less demanding, especially in stop-and-go traffic.
  • Enhanced Comfort⁚ The smooth gear shifts and lack of clutch pedal contribute to a more comfortable driving experience, particularly for long drives;
  • Advanced Features⁚ Modern automatic transmissions often come equipped with features like paddle shifters, sport modes, and adaptive cruise control, enhancing driver engagement and safety.

Manual Transmission⁚

  • Greater Control⁚ Manual transmissions allow drivers to select the gear they want, providing precise control over engine performance and fuel consumption.
  • Fuel Efficiency⁚ Manual transmissions generally offer better fuel economy compared to automatic transmissions, as they allow drivers to optimize gear changes for maximum efficiency.
  • Driving Engagement⁚ Many drivers find manual transmissions more engaging and rewarding, as they actively participate in the driving experience.

Factors to Consider When Choosing a Transmission

  • Driving Habits⁚ If you frequently drive in heavy traffic or prefer a more relaxed driving experience, an automatic transmission might be a better choice. If you prioritize control and fuel efficiency, a manual transmission could be more suitable.
  • Budget⁚ Automatic transmissions typically come at a premium compared to manual transmissions. Consider your budget and prioritize features that align with your needs.
  • Vehicle Type⁚ The availability of automatic and manual transmissions can vary depending on the vehicle model and trim level. Research the options available for the car you are interested in.
